如何在 Linux 上安装 pip
问题:我想使用
pip
安装Python包。但是,当我运行pip
时,它显示“pip:找不到命令”。如何在 [插入您的 Linux 发行版] 上安装pip
?
有多种方法可以安装和管理 Python 包。最简单的方法之一是使用 pip
(或 Python3 的 pip3
)命令行工具。使用pip
(或pip3
),您可以安装/更新/卸载Python包,以及从命令行列出所有已安装(或过时)的包。
在 Ubuntu、Debian 或 Linux Mint 上安装 pip
$ sudo apt-get install python-pip # for Python2
$ sudo apt-get install python3-pip # for Python3
请注意,在 Ubuntu 20.04 或更高版本上,python-pip
不再包含在其存储库中。因此,如果您想在较新的 Ubuntu 系统上安装 pip
,您需要从官方源安装它,如本教程末尾所述。
在 Fedora 或 CentOS/RHEL 7 或更高版本上安装 pip
安装 pip
amd pip3
不需要第三方存储库。
$ sudo yum install python-pip # for Python2
$ sudo yum install python3-pip # for Python3
在 CentOS 或 RHEL 6 或更早版本上安装 pip
要在旧的 CentOS/RHEL 系统上安装 pip
,首先启用 EPEL 存储库,然后运行:
$ sudo yum install python-pip # for Python2
在 Arch Linux 或 Manjaro 上安装 pip
$ sudo pacman -S python2-pip # for Python2
$ sudo pacman -S python-pip # for Python3
在 OpenSUSE 上安装 pip
$ sudo zypper install python-pip # for Python2
$ sudo zypper install python3-pip # for Python3
从官方来源安装 pip
如果您想直接从官方源安装pip
或pip3
,可以使用以下命令。
对于点子:
$ wget https://bootstrap.pypa.io/get-pip.py
$ sudo python2 get-pip.py
对于 pip3:
$ wget https://bootstrap.pypa.io/get-pip.py
$ sudo python3 get-pip.py